Inclusion Criteria

sleep disorder for 1 year or more; restless leg syndrome for 1 year or more; No Experience of Foot Reflexology Massage for treating RLS or sleep disorder; No Cognitive impairment; No alcohol and substance abuse; Lack of mental illness; Able to understand persian language; Having healthy feet. Exclusion criteria: Ulceration, infection or complex problems in foot during the intervention; Neuropathy or peripheral vascular disease of the lower extremities during the study period; Taking tricyclic antidepressants, sel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ors, antiemetic, anticonvulsants, antidepressants, dopamine antagonists; lack of willingness to continue cooperation; Complications, disorders and diseases that affect the quality of sleep during the intervention
